Disillusioned military families are discouraging their children from enlisting. That's worsening sharp questions about the country’s military readiness.

Pentagon scrambles to retain the main pipeline for new service members as disillusioned families steer young people away

A recruit climbed a tower during training at the Marine Corps Recruit Depot in Parris Island, S.C., in 2019.Sky Nisperos’s grandfather came to the U.S. from Mexico, and became an American citizen by serving in the U.S. Navy. Her father, Ernest Nisperos, is an active-duty officer in the Air Force with two decades of service. For years, Sky planned to follow a similar path.
